如何查看np.array的维度
时间: 2023-11-23 12:58:02 浏览: 71
可以使用`ndim`函数来查看`np.array`的维度,例如:
```python
import numpy as np
nparray = np.array([[1,2,3],[4,5,6]])
print(nparray.ndim) # 输出:2
```
这里的`nparray`是一个二维数组,因此`ndim`函数返回的结果是2,即二维。
--相关问题--:
1. 如何查看`np.array`的形状?
2. 如何修改`np.array`的形状?
3. 如何查看`np.
相关问题
np.array 增加一个维度
要给一个numpy数组增加一个维度,可以使用np.newaxis或者np.expand_dims函数。np.newaxis是一个None的别名,可以用于增加一个维度。np.expand_dims函数可以在指定的位置插入一个新的维度。
下面是两种方法的示例:
1. 使用np.newaxis:
```python
import numpy as np
arr = np.array([1, 2, 3]) # 原始数组
new_arr = arr[:, np.newaxis] # 在列方向上增加一个维度
print("原始数组:")
print(arr)
print("增加维度后的数组:")
print(new_arr)
```
2. 使用np.expand_dims:
```python
import numpy as np
arr = np.array([1, 2, 3]) # 原始数组
new_arr = np.expand_dims(arr, axis=1) # 在列方向上增加一个维度
print("原始数组:")
print(arr)
print("增加维度后的数组:")
print(new_arr)
```
如何查看np.array的形状
要查看np.array的形状,可以使用numpy库中的shape属性。该属性返回一个元组,其中包含数组的每个维度的大小。以下是一个例子:
```python
import numpy as np
# 创建一个3x4的二维数组
arr = np.array([[1, 2, 3, 4], [5, 6, 7, 8], [9, 10, 11, 12]])
# 查看数组的形状
print(arr.shape) # 输出:(3, 4)
```
在上面的例子中,我们首先使用np.array()函数创建了一个3x4的二维数组,然后使用shape属性查看了该数组的形状,输出结果为(3, 4)。这表示该数组有3行和4列。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)